Principal Java Software Engineer

4 days ago


Abbottabad, Khyber Pakhtunkhwa, Pakistan beBee Careers Full time

We are seeking a skilled and motivated Java Developer with 2-3 years of experience to join our team.

Key Responsibilities:
  1. Design, Develop, Test, and Maintain High-Quality Java Applications
  2. Collaborate with Cross-Functional Teams to Define and Implement Software Requirements
  3. Write Clean, Maintainable, and Efficient Code Following Best Practices
  4. Debug and Resolve Technical Issues Across the Application Stack
  5. Participate in Code Reviews and Provide Constructive Feedback
  6. Contribute to Architectural Discussions and Technical Decisions
Required Skills and Experience:
  1. Solid Understanding of Object-Oriented Programming Principles
  2. Experience with Java Frameworks like Spring and Hibernate
  3. Good Understanding of Databases (e.g., MySQL, PostgreSQL) and Version Control Systems (e.g., Git)
  4. Ability to Write Unit and Integration Tests and Strong Problem-Solving Skills
  5. Effective Communication and Collaboration Skills
Nice to Have:
  1. Exposure to Front-End Technologies (e.g., HTML, CSS, JavaScript) and CI/CD Tools
  2. Experience Working with Cloud Platforms (AWS, Azure) and Containerization Tools like Docker


  • Abbottabad, Khyber Pakhtunkhwa, Pakistan C2R Full time

    We are seeking a talented Java developer to join our team at C2R.About the Job:Design, develop, test, and maintain high-quality Java applicationsCollaborate with cross-functional teams to define and implement software requirementsDevelop clean, maintainable, and efficient code following best practicesIdentify and resolve technical issues across the...


  • Abbottabad, Khyber Pakhtunkhwa, Pakistan beBee Careers Full time

    Job TitleBackend Software Engineer - Banking/FintechAbout the RoleWe are seeking an experienced Backend Software Engineer with a strong background in banking and fintech to join our team. As a key member of our development team, you will be responsible for designing, developing, and deploying scalable and secure backend systems.Key ResponsibilitiesDesign and...


  • Abbottabad, Khyber Pakhtunkhwa, Pakistan beBee Careers Full time

    We are seeking a skilled Backend Developer with experience in banking and fintech to fill this key role.Key Responsibilities:Design, develop, and deploy microservices-based applications using Java and Spring Boot.Integrate core banking systems with API-based third-party services.Collaborate with cross-functional teams to deliver high-quality software...


  • Abbottabad, Khyber Pakhtunkhwa, Pakistan C2R Full time

    C2R is looking for an experienced Java developer to join our team.Job Overview:Develop high-quality Java applications that meet the company's requirementsCollaborate with cross-functional teams to define and implement software requirementsWrite clean, maintainable, and efficient code following best practicesDebug and resolve technical issues across the...

  • Junior Java Developer

    2 weeks ago


    Abbottabad, Khyber Pakhtunkhwa, Pakistan C2R Full time

    We're looking for a skilled and motivated Java Developer with 2–3 years of experience to join our growing team.Key Responsibilities:Design, develop, test, and maintain high-quality Java applicationsCollaborate with cross-functional teams to define and implement software requirementsWrite clean, maintainable, and efficient code following best practicesDebug...


  • Abbottabad, Khyber Pakhtunkhwa, Pakistan beBee Careers Full time

    Job OverviewSenior Java Developer - Remote OpportunityAbout the JobWe are looking for an experienced Senior Java Developer to join our team. As a senior member of our development team, you will be responsible for leading the design and development of complex backend systems.Key ResponsibilitiesLead the design and development of backend systems using Java and...


  • Abbottabad, Khyber Pakhtunkhwa, Pakistan C2R Full time

    C2R is searching for a highly skilled Java developer to join our team.About the Role:Design, develop, test, and maintain high-quality Java applicationsCollaborate with cross-functional teams to define and implement software requirementsWrite clean, maintainable, and efficient code following best practicesDebug and resolve technical issues across the...


  • Abbottabad, Khyber Pakhtunkhwa, Pakistan C2R Full time

    C2R seeks a skilled and experienced Java developer to join our team.Job Description:To design, develop, test, and maintain high-quality Java applications that meet the company's requirementsCollaborate with cross-functional teams to define and implement software requirementsWrite clean, maintainable, and efficient code following best practicesDebug and...


  • Abbottabad, Khyber Pakhtunkhwa, Pakistan beBee Careers Full time

    Software Development Expert RoleWe are seeking an experienced software developer to join our team and contribute to the design, development, and deployment of innovative financial products.The ideal candidate will have a strong background in Java and Spring Boot, with experience working on microservices-based applications using Docker and Kubernetes on...


  • Abbottabad, Khyber Pakhtunkhwa, Pakistan beBee Careers Full time

    We are seeking a skilled Mobile Software Engineer to collaborate with our team of talented engineers and push mobile technologies to the limits.Key ResponsibilitiesDesign and Build Innovative Mobile ApplicationsCollaborate with cross-functional teams to define, design, and ship new features.Integrate outside data sources and APIs.Unit-test code for...